One fun thing to do is to attend the annual Symphony Splash on the B.C. Day long weekend. The performance is often a day or two ahead of the actual holiday Monday in early August. More than 40,000 Victorians attend and watch in boats, in chairs or on foot. The evening is capped off with fireworks and you will not want to miss it. Two videos give you a taste:
